作者:admin 日期:2023-12-16 19:45:08 浏览:22 分类:资讯
本文目录导读:
在互联网高速发展的今天,网页的动态性已经成为了一个不可或缺的元素,无论是社交媒体、电商平台还是企业官网,动态网页都为它们带来了丰富的交互体验和活跃的用户氛围,如何设计一个动态网页呢?本文将详细介绍如何进行动态网页设计,从基础概念到实际操作,为您的网页设计提供全面的指导。
动态网页,顾名思义,是指可以根据用户行为、时间或其他变量实时改变内容的网页,与静态网页相比,动态网页具有更高的交互性和灵活性,其核心技术包括HTML、CSS、JavaScript以及后端编程语言如PHP、Python等。
1、确定目标和需求:在开始设计动态网页之前,首先要明确网页的目标和需求,这包括了解网站的用户群体、网站的目的以及需要实现的功能等。
2、规划网站结构:根据目标和需求,规划网站的整体结构,包括各个页面的布局、导航等,这有助于确保网站的清晰性和易用性。
3、设计用户界面:用户界面是动态网页的重要组成部分,要确保界面简洁、明了,符合用户的操作习惯,要考虑到不同设备的显示效果,以适应移动端和桌面端的用户。
4、选择合适的编程语言和技术:根据网站的需求,选择合适的编程语言和技术,对于需要处理复杂逻辑的网站,可以选择使用Python或PHP等后端语言;对于需要丰富交互效果的网站,可以使用JavaScript等前端技术。
5、编写代码:根据设计稿和需求,开始编写代码,这包括HTML、CSS和JavaScript等前端代码以及后端代码,在编写过程中,要注意代码的可读性和可维护性。
6、测试和调试:完成代码编写后,要进行测试和调试,这包括功能测试、性能测试和兼容性测试等,确保网站在各种设备和浏览器上都能正常工作。
7、发布和维护:测试通过后,将网站发布到服务器上,要定期维护和更新网站,以确保其正常运行和满足用户需求。
1、使用Ajax技术:Ajax是一种异步通信技术,可以实现网页的局部刷新,通过Ajax,可以在不重新加载整个页面的情况下,获取或更新数据,提高用户体验。
2、利用数据库:通过连接数据库,可以实现动态内容的实时更新,可以通过PHP连接MySQL数据库,实现用户数据的增删改查等功能。
3、使用JavaScript框架:JavaScript框架(如React、Angular、Vue等)可以简化动态网页的开发过程,这些框架提供了丰富的组件和工具,可以帮助开发者快速构建复杂的动态应用。
4、优化性能:为了提高网站的加载速度和用户体验,要对网站进行性能优化,这包括压缩代码、使用CDN、优化图片等措施。
设计一个动态网页需要综合考虑多个方面,包括目标与需求、网站结构、用户界面、编程语言和技术选择、代码编写、测试与调试以及发布与维护等,通过掌握这些基本知识和技巧,您可以设计出符合用户需求的动态网页,要不断学习和探索新的技术和方法,以保持网站的竞争力和用户体验。